How do you calculate lithium ion battery charge time?

How do you calculate lithium-ion battery charging time? Here are the methods to calculate lithium (LiFePO4) battery charge time with solar and battery charger. Formula: charge time = (battery capacity Wh × depth of discharge) ÷ (solar panel size × Charge controller efficiency × charge efficiency × 80%)

What temperature can a lithium ion cell charge and discharge?

Lithium-ion cells can charge between 0°C and 60°C and can discharge between -20°C and 60°C. A standard operating temperature of 25±2°C during charge and discharge allows for the performance of the cell as per its datasheet.
